Some help:
-> codeblocks is highly recommended,
-> most of the config stuff aren't in the .ini anymore but in the "list_config" mysql table,
-> you MUST use an updated unmodded client (naRose or naRose Pegasus, for Pegasus see "list_config" mysql table and put "is_pegasus" to 1),
-> you MUST use the current Trose.exe, you DON'T need the GG patch anymore,
-> You MUST use the "Trose.exe" from the game, no need anymore for "gameguard patch". DON'T USE THE GAMEGUARD PATCH.,
-> Gameguard check does NOT work,
-> don't use the union war stuff, the code has been REMOVED since it'll be done by AIP / QSD,
-> the database layout is NOT compatible with rev 80,
-> There are a LOT of logs done as there are some tests underway.

-> you MUST use a Gameguard server:
Note:
Since their client 212, naRose REMOVED Gameguard so if you're using naRose client 212 and above, you DON'T need to setup a Gameguard server anymore.
So you can use the naRose client, with naRose's Trose.exe, without Gameguard server.


1°) you must have Apache installed somewhere,
2°) install this rar at the root of your webserver,
nProtect.rar
(1.11 MiB) Downloaded 1934 times

The path should be this one in the end:
your_server_root\nProtect\GameGuard\RealServer

For example my webserver path beeing "E:\web\www\", once you unrar the GG server:
E:\web\www\nProtect\GameGuard\RealServer

So the files are all into:
E:\web\www\nProtect\GameGuard\RealServer

SNAG-dev_rev_0002.png



3°) change the "hosts" file and make gameguard connect to another computer:
  1. C:\windows\system32\drivers\etc\hosts

and put:
  1. [YOUR_IP]        nprotect.roseonlinegame.com


For example:
  1. 127.0.0.1  nprotect.roseonlinegame.com
